The Rise of Casual Gaming
Casual games have exploded in popularity over the past few years. These games are defined by their easy-to-learn gameplay, short sessions, and engaging mechanics that draw in players of all ages. With a plethora of options available on the Android platform, it's no wonder that people are leaning towards these delightful distractions during their daily commutes or breaks. Below are some of the contributing factors to the rise of casual gaming:
- Accessibility: Available on various devices without the need for specialized equipment.
- Variety: A vast array of game genres caters to different preferences.
- Social Connections: Many casual games incorporate social elements, allowing friends and family to play together.
- Stress Relief: Brief gameplay sessions serve as a great way to unwind and take a break.

Gamification and Motivation
Casual games effectively utilize gamification strategies that keep players motivated. From unlocking achievements to leveling up, the constant feedback loop encourages players to continue progressing. This is crucial in an age where instant gratification reigns supreme. Players feel rewarded through:
- Achievements: Recognizing milestones boosts a player's motivation.
- Rewards Systems: Gaining in-game currency or items provides a sense of accomplishment.
- Competitive Elements: Leaderboards and challenges evoke friendly competition.
